SHEP: Reflective Practice for Practitioners (Volunteer and Professional Workers)

An Innovative & Practical Course
This course will be of interest to a wide range of Volunteers and Paid workers involved in a various roles in Community and Voluntary groups, social service agencies, public or local authority - (e.g. education, youth and community work, social work, childcare, health-care, housing, inter-agency work etc.).The aim of this course is to
- Provide for 10-12 participants a space to reflect together on their prior and current practice experiences
- Explore the assumptions, values, beliefs and feelings that underpin participants’ ways of being active in their settings
- Enhance capacity to co-create space for personal and group learning from practice reflection.
